    Thanks so much for this video. It’s a great idea. I would like to do it for my bedroom closet, which is 48 inches wide and 96 inches tall. How did you order it? Did you list the width as the height and the height as the width? I’m trying to understand how you Ended up getting the bracket at the top of the closet for what would’ve been the side of the shades

    • @Poor_Mans_DIY
      @Poor_Mans_DIY  Před 2 dny +1

      We purchased these as custom blinds. There were a few companies that custom make these to order. When placing the order, you provide measurements and if the shade will be inside the window sill or outside. Although we used it for a closet, we simply indicated it was for an inside curtain and they provided the proper hardware/brackets, to mount it in the closet.

    I need help, what does it mean left to right for the rail? I need it explained as I am new to this

    • @Poor_Mans_DIY
      @Poor_Mans_DIY  Před 10 měsíci

      It is taking about the direction your curtains open. left to right means the bulk of the curtain is on the left when the curtain is open. To close the curtain, you move from left to right. You can order curtains that open from right to left. I hope this helps. If you have additional questions, let me know and we will do our best to answer them.

    Did you have to order a special pair of blinds that allowed for them to go sideways like this? I don’t see anything on the site that talks about it…

    • @Poor_Mans_DIY
      @Poor_Mans_DIY  Před rokem

      We did have to special order the blinds for the size but the blinds themselves are are just ordinary vertical blinds. they are designed for windows and sliding glass doors. we just used them for closet doors, instead. If you search blinds , use "Vertical Cellular Shades" or "Vertical Cellular Blinds" or "Vertical Blackout Shades", you will probably find many options.
